Brief summary
Historically, CKRT and hemodialysis were performed in small infants and newborns with devices developed for adults with high rates of complications and mortality. We aim to retrospectively report the first multicenter French experience of CARPEDIEM® use and evaluate the efficacy, feasibility, outcomes, and technical considerations of this new device in a population of neonates and small infant. Compared to adult's device continuous renal replacement therapy with an adapted machine allowed successful blood purification without severe complications even in low birth weight neonates.

Eligibility
Inclusion criteria
* Children and neonates including premature and low birth weight neonates * Have a diagnosis of acute kidney injury, end stage renal disease, metabolic disease, electrolyte abnormality * Require renal replacement therapy
Exclusion criteria
-Renal replacement therapy with another device than Carpediem machine
